    Re: How to: Scenting Worms???

    I'm sure those would work!

    You want to feed them stuff around the size of their head.. A little bigger is ok. I think either of the small pinkies, or really any pinky is probably ok.

    Like I said, I'd still try to get him on worms, but pinkies are great and worms is never enough.

    Re: How to: Scenting Worms???

    Sometimes it takes hunger to make a change.
    Once in awhile I'll have to withhold food from a snake for a couple food cycles.
    Once they are good and hungry they aren't so picky.
